Markel Insurance ("Markel"), the insurance operations within Markel Group Inc. announced a strategic collaboration with Insurate, an innovative insurtech company specializing in the middle-market workers compensation sector. Insurate leverages artificial intelligence (AI) and next-generation safety scoring methodologies to underwrite and manage complex workers compensation risks.
This initiative follows Markel's disciplined approach to entering the middle market workers compensation space. After careful market analysis and due diligence, Markel identified Insurate as the right market entry partner, recognizing its unique combination of deep insurance industry expertise and a sophisticated high-technology background.

Insurate's platform utilizes advanced AI algorithms to analyze vast datasets, providing nuanced insights into workplace safety performance. This allows for more accurate risk assessment and pricing, particularly for complex industrial and service operations that are common in the middle market.
A core element of Insurate's model is the creation of a virtuous cycle for safety. By systematically analyzing performance data and providing actionable insights, Insurate collaborates with its insureds to measurably improve workplace safety. This proactive approach not only can help reduce the frequency and severity of incidents but also allows safety-conscious companies to potentially benefit from savings that recognize their cultural commitment to safe practices.

Markel has long recognized the critical role America's mid-market and industrial workforce plays in supporting the nation's infrastructure and essential services. This initiative underscores Markel's respect for these businesses, their employees, and their families, and reflects a shared commitment to honoring the communities where they operate.
The collaboration aims to combine Markel's established strength and network with Insurate's agility and technological innovation to offer workers compensation solutions tailored to the needs of the middle market.
